Can innovation save the world?
If so, what will it take to be more innovative?
Professor Jaideep Prabhu
Firms and governments across Europe and North America are banking on innovation, or the successful commercial exploitation of new ideas, to kick start economies and help save the west from the current economic crisis and looming recession. Professor Jaideep Prabhu at Cambridge Judge Business School challenges the consensus that legislation at country level is the best way to boost the ability to innovate within firms and countries. He argues instead that in today's rush to innovate, the successful economies will be those whose firms have internalised attitudes and practices that foster innovation into their corporate culture.
